The #1 Fastest Brain Relaxation Technique – The “Forest Bath” In today’s Daily Brain Trainer episode, I talk about a really fast, amazing, and easy to do technique that has been scientifically proven to create instant
The #1 Fastest Brain Relaxation Technique – The “Forest Bath” In today’s Daily Brain Trainer episode, I talk about a really fast, amazing, and easy to do technique that has been scientifically proven to create instant